How to Decorate a Living Room with Beige Walls
When it comes to decorating a living room, beige walls are a popular and versatile choice. Their neutral hue can serve as a backdrop for various styles and color palettes, making them suitable for any taste. However, decorating a living room with beige walls can also be a challenge, as it's easy to create a bland and boring space. Here are some tips and ideas on how to decorate a living room with beige walls to create a warm, inviting, and stylish space.
1. Choose the Right Shade of Beige
The first step in decorating a living room with beige walls is to choose the right shade of beige. There are many different shades of beige, from warm and creamy to cool and gray. The best shade for your living room will depend on the overall style you're aiming for. If you want a warm and inviting space, choose a warmer shade of beige. If you prefer a more modern and sophisticated look, opt for a cooler shade of beige.
2. Add Color and Pattern
Beige walls can easily become bland and boring if you don't add any color or pattern. The best way to do this is through your furniture, rugs, pillows, and curtains. Choose pieces in bold colors and patterns to create a focal point and add visual interest to the space. For example, you could add a colorful sofa, a patterned rug, or some bright curtains.
3. Incorporate Texture
Texture is another important element to consider when decorating a living room with beige walls. Texture can add depth and interest to the space, and it can also help to create a more cozy and inviting atmosphere. There are many different ways to add texture to a living room, such as through rugs, blankets, pillows, and artwork. For example, you could add a fluffy rug, a textured throw blanket, or some woven pillows.
4. Add Plants and Flowers
Plants and flowers are a great way to add life and color to a living room. They can also help to improve air quality and create a more relaxing and inviting space. When choosing plants and flowers for your living room, be sure to choose varieties that are easy to care for and that will thrive in the amount of light your living room receives.
5. Accessorize
Accessorizing is the final step in decorating a living room with beige walls. Accessories can add personality and style to the space, and they can also help to tie the room together. Choose accessories that reflect your personal taste and style, such as candles, vases, sculptures, and artwork. Be sure to group accessories together in odd numbers for a more visually appealing arrangement.
